Bonus & Promotions
Most classic casino sites welcome new players with a deposit match. Here is a realistic example:
Important: This calculation illustrates how to check a bonus.
Bonus: 100% match up to C$500 on first deposit. Wagering requirement: 35x (deposit + bonus).
Math example:
Deposit C$100. Bonus = C$100.
Total playable: C$200.
Wagering required: (C$100 + C$100) × 35 = C$7,000.
If you play slots with 97% RTP, expected loss: C$7,000 × (1 – 0.97) = C$210. That exceeds your deposit, so treat the bonus as extra playtime, not guaranteed profit.
Always read the terms: max bet limits, game contributions, and time caps (e.g., 30 days). Some Ontario classic casino offers include free spins on specific slots – check the list before opting in.
